Chapter 1171: Ten Huge Eggs
Translator: Atlas Studios Editor: Atlas Studios
Amidst the nervous atmosphere, the temperature in the room rose. Bai Qingqing felt as if she was scooped up from water, and her sweat-drenched face looked pale as white paper. Not even a hint of color could be seen on her lips, making it seem as if she had just come out from a black and white painting.
Bai Qingqing kept on crying out agonizingly amidst the intense pain. She looked a lot more horrible than Muir had seen her when she was giving birth to the leopard cubs. She also looked more pitiful than Curtis had seen when she was laying snake eggs for her first birth. This caused the hearts of both males to feel especially heavy.
The pain gradually moved downward, and Bai Qingqing knew that it must be an egg. She had no idea if it was because her birth canal hadn’t opened up as she wasn’t due to give birth yet, or if bird eggs were bigger. The egg was blocked at a certain spot in her body.
She twisted her body, the biological tears flowing out from her eyes blurring her vision, making it hard for her to see. She decided to just close her eyes and let out another agonizing cry.
As her voice came out, Bai Qingqing finally felt something slipping out from her body, and her pale face revealed a hint of a smile.
Curtis and Muir sensed something, and they both looked between her legs. Curtis flipped the blankets up and saw a bloody egg between his mate’s long and fair legs.
It was a white-shelled egg almost double the size of the snake eggs from the other time. It was oval-shaped, and its thickness was comparable to the size of a male’s fist, its length twice its thickness.

No wonder she had such great difficulty laying it. Turned out the eggs this time around were too big.
Curtis thought calmly, not feeling pleased at all. He took a look and then covered her with the blanket.
However, Muir was astonished. This was his… baby bird? A child that shared the same blood as him and Qingqing?
It wasn’t until his vision was blocked that Muir drew himself out from his indescribable touched state. He then looked towards Bai Qingqing nervously as well.
Tears kept on flowing out from the corner of her eyes, expressing her pain. However, she continued with the childbirth, with the eggs slipping out from her body one after another. After ten of them came out, it finally stopped.
Her stomach was as big as before, but the number of eggs laid was double the previous time. It’d be natural even if the number was half the previous time.
If it was possible, Curtis really wanted to split these eggs into two, turning them into 20 so that Snow could lay them comfortably.
“It doesn’t hurt anymore?” Muir asked anxiously after seeing that she had stopped moaning for a while now.
After resting on the bed for a while and recovering some of her energy, she nodded weakly.
Muir embraced Bai Qingqing tightly, his tensed-up face rubbing against her tender face. His voice sounded hoarse as he said, “You finally don’t hurt anymore.”
Of course, it still hurt. Until now, Bai Qingqing’s stomach still felt a throbbing pain. The aftereffect was greater than when she had given birth to An’an. At least, after she gave birth to An’an, by the time she woke up, it was already the next day and the pain had already become weaker.
“I want… I want to take a look at the eggs,” Bai Qingqing said weakly.
Advertisement
Only then did Muir let go of her, put his hand under the blanket, then dug out two big eggs that were still wet and bloodied.
“These are our eggs.” Muir’s eyes started to tear up as he turned his head to kiss one of the eggs. However, his gaze didn’t move away from her face.
His face immediately had blood on it. At the thought of how it was something that had come out from that part of her body, Bai Qingqing couldn’t bear to look at it. She raised a trembling hand, wanting to wipe off the stains on the corners of Muir’s lips. However, her arm dropped weakly.
Muir immediately grabbed her hand and placed it on his face. As he rubbed his face against his mate’s soft and weak hand, he felt extremely satisfied both physically and mentally.
Bai Qingqing smiled weakly, relaxed, then sank into unconsciousness.
